Factors Influencing World Series Start Times
Alright, let’s dig a little deeper. Why do the World Series start times fluctuate? Several factors influence when the games begin. TV broadcasting rights are a significant player. Broadcasters want to maximize viewership, so they consider prime-time slots and the availability of their programming schedules. This often means adjusting game times to accommodate national and international audiences. Stadium location also matters. Games on the East Coast may start earlier than those on the West Coast to cater to different time zones. Plus, potential delays due to weather can also impact the schedule. Rain, fog, or other adverse conditions might push back the start of a game, so be prepared for some flexibility. Where to Watch the World Series: TV Channels & Streaming Options
Now that we've covered the schedule, let's talk about where to watch. Knowing where to watch the World Series is crucial to avoid missing a single moment of the action. Major TV networks, like FOX, typically broadcast the World Series games. Check your local listings to find the specific channel in your area. You can also tune in through various streaming services. Several streaming platforms offer live sports coverage, including the World Series. Streaming services such as ESPN+, Hulu with Live TV, and YouTube TV often carry the games. These options give you the flexibility to watch on your TV, computer, tablet, or phone. The availability may depend on your location and subscription plan. Make sure you check the specific terms of service for each streaming platform. Plus, if you prefer to listen to the games, radio broadcasts are another great option. The MLB broadcasts on major radio networks, and you can find local stations that carry the games. Radio is perfect if you are on the go or prefer the classic play-by-play commentary. Fun Facts and World Series Trivia
Alright, let’s spice things up with some fun facts and World Series trivia! Did you know that the World Series has been played since 1903? The very first World Series was between the Boston Americans (now the Red Sox) and the Pittsburgh Pirates. Throughout its history, the World Series has seen incredible moments, unforgettable plays, and legendary players. One of the most famous moments was the catch by Willie Mays in the 1954 World Series. And, of course, the Curse of the Bambino, a legendary story of heartbreak for Red Sox fans. The longest World Series game was Game 3 of the 2018 World Series, which lasted for 18 innings. The Yankees have won the most World Series titles, with 27 championships. Baseball is a sport rich in history, and the World Series is where this history is often made.
